FBI seeks public help finding Paterson, JC bank robber in hoodie, plaid beret

HAVE YOU SEEN HIM? He wore a plaid beret, a hoodie and thick glasses, and looked to be elderly. Now the FBI is seeking the public’s help finding the man who robbed a bank in Paterson on Tuesday, exactly two weeks after he held up another in Jersey City.

In both of the robberies, he pulled a silver handgun and made off with an amount of cash the FBI prefers not to disclose.

He’s roughly 6 feet tall, thin, about 170 to 180 pounds, with “noticeable skin pigmentation around his upper mouth” and acne scars.

The robber hit a TD Bank on 21st Avenue in Paterson at 11:20 a.m. Tuesday.

On Oct. 29, he held up the Santander Bank on Newark Avenue around 2:20 p.m.

Anyone with information about either or both holdups, or the man in the photos, is asked to call the FBI: (973) 792-3000
